The Ameer of Jamaat-e-Islami Islamabad, Nasrullah Randhawa, has said that they reject the proposal of a Federal Council instead of local government institutions in Islamabad. He demanded that Islamabad be granted an empowered local government system. The gimmick of a Federal Council is an attempt to deprive the people of the federal capital of their constitutional and democratic right. Article 140-A of the Constitution of Pakistan clearly guarantees an empowered and elected local government system, but imposing an unelected structure under the name of a Federal Council is a blatant violation of this constitutional requirement.
He expressed these views while addressing a press conference at the Jamaat-e-Islami office. On this occasion, Secretary General Zubair Safdar, Director of Media Cell Jamaat-e-Islami Pakistan Salman Sheikh, President of the Political Committee Huma Ayyub, and other leaders were also present.

The Ameer of Jamaat-e-Islami Islamabad said that the Election Commission, already under public pressure, has announced local government elections in Islamabad for February 15, 2026, but the government is busy trying to escape this electoral process for the third time. Jamaat-e-Islami Islamabad will field its councilors in all 1,125 wards and will enter the electoral arena with full force.
